The treatment time for laser pigmentation removal is relatively short, only about ten minutes at most. After each treatment, the skin needs to be given a metabolic process. For this reason, the interval between laser pigmentation removal treatments is mostly 3 months. Depending on the size, number and depth of the pigment and vascular lesions, some treatments may achieve the desired effect in one or two times, but generally four to six treatments are required to completely solve the problem. Plastic surgery institutions use lasers to generate high-intensity light beams to fade pigments, thereby achieving the purpose of removing pigment spots. Moreover, only diseased cells absorb specific lasers, while normal skin tissue will not be damaged, so laser removal of pigmentation will not leave scars. During the operation, the patient will feel a pricking sensation and no anesthetic is needed. Laser therapy is highly targeted, has obvious and immediate freckle removal effects, and has very few side effects. It just easily leaves marks. However, you need to pay attention to long-term maintenance and sun protection after the operation, and it is especially important to pay attention to skin hydration and maintenance.
